For weeks, the Christmas Market has been on the minds of members of the German Parent Association (GPA), who have been working diligently on its preparation. This year’s Chairs are the German Deputy Consul General Dr. Zimmer and GPA parents Petra Lauber, Michaela Collenberg, and Kathy Branch. The GPA would like to thank all volunteers that support this event of the German program.
It will be just about the only place in the city where you can buy an “Adventskranz.” There will also be handmade Christmas tree decorations and home baked goods available for sale. At the numerous food stands you will be able to taste a variety of specialty foods, including Bratwurst, Swiss Raclette, waffles, etc., as well as our famous Glühwein. The GPA proceeds will be used in the German program.
Along with the GPA there will be other organizations joining in, such as the German Saturday School, the Swiss American Association, the Goethe Institute, the German Church, the German Consulate, and many others.
